The LT1 intake is a large open plenum in the middle, the work is done in the small runner area from the gasket surface to the plenum. Also the entrance is opened up for your specific throttle body size and the transition is smoothed into the plenum.

Depending on your current modifications, you may not see any gains by having your manifold ported. AI (who knows a thing or two about LT1s) told me that the performance difference is negligible from stock to ported, since the stock one flows so well. If you wanted to open it up to a 58mm, that's all fine and good but anything past that might not really matter.
Having said that, I had AI port mine anyway because I have a 575fwhp motor.

if your gonna have it ported, trick is to use a 1/8" drill bit and drill 4 corners through intake manifold, gasket to heads. this way when ported the intake and gaskets are port matched and gives you a locating "pin" so it matches up perfectly when installed.
